Brand
Vacancy title
Digital Marketing Specialist Europe (Focus: Organic Social Media)
Ref
19659
Function
Marketing
City
Bad Zurzach
Salary
Competitive
Closing date
31/08/2021
Description

Triumph is one of the world’s largest intimate apparel companies. It enjoys a presence in over 120 countries with the core brands Triumph® and sloggi®. Globally, the company serves 40,000 wholesale customers and sells its products in 4,050 controlled points of sale as well as via several own online shops. The Triumph Group is a member of the Business Social Compliance Initiative (BSCI).

Learn more about Triumph on:

www.triumph.com

www.linkedin.com/company/triumph-international/

 

Our Marketing Department at our office in Bad Zurzach (Switzerland) is looking immediately for a highly motivated

 

              Digital Marketing Specialist Europe  (Focus: Organic Social Media) (f/m) (100 %)

 

Roles & Responsibilities:

  • Create and distribute the monthly social media toolkit together with the digital content lead Europe
  • Constant cross channel alignment (Brand Marketing, Retail & Retail Marketing, E-commerce, CRM, PR & Communications) to ensure seamless communication of narratives, sales activities and promotions
  • Planning, collection and additional creation and posting of the content
  • Organizing of content and deployment via internal system
  • Copywriting
  • Full management of global organic channels: Instagram, Pinterest, any other future platforms (e.g. TikTok)
  • Cross-regional (Europe, Asia & Japan) alignment on monthly content
  • Ad hoc content creation on mobile apps
  • Main Point of Contact for community management agency
  • Assist in managing internal and external agencies in development of the European digital marketing campaigns
  • Tracking and reporting of performance metrics (focus organic), including preparation of presentations

 

Your ideal profile:

  • Minimum 2-3 years of digital marketing experience gained in an international, corporate environment
  • Social media savvy – heavy user of all major platforms
  • Basic Photoshop skills and/or any other tool of the Adobe product suite a plus
  • Good understanding of the mechanics of social media communication and digital information architecture
  • Strong copywriting skills
  • Excellent command of English, any other language would be a plus
  • Eye for aesthetics and attention to details
  • Hands-on approach and autonomous
  • Proactive with positive attitude

 

We offer an opportunity in a fast-paced organization which gives those looking for a challenge the possibility to grow with the company and shape the future.

We are a family owned company with strong values, operating at a global level with key markets in Germany, Japan and China - where our iconic brands, Sloggi and Triumph, continue to delight our consumers.

Triumph Group is committed to employing a diverse workforce. Qualified applicants will receive consideration without regard to race, color, religion, sex, national origin, age, sexual orientation, gender identity, gender expression, veteran status, or disability. 

If you are seeking a great opportunity to develop your career, please send us your application letter and CV in English, diplomas and expected salary range by clicking on Apply.